Duties and Responsibilities:
Assess student abilities and provide instructional and behavioral assistance for students in accordance with their individual education plan (IEP) and/or their 504-behavior plan as directed by the special education team. Support can be provided 1:1 or in small groups.
Commit to educating the whole student – academically, morally, and socially.
Implement result-driven curriculum and instruction specially designed to meet the unique needs of each student resulting from his/her disability such as, resource room, inclusion and/or pullout services.
Attend professional development, specialized trainings and IEP meetings with special education team and parents as required.
Assist with the required compliance documentation.
Qualifications:
Must meet state requirements for being a Title 1 paraprofessional.
